Take a trip through history on Saturday when six Monmouth County Historic Schoolhouses will be ready to share their history with  the public from 11 AM to 3 PM.
Included on  this self-drive tour are the 1812 Montrose School in Colts Neck,

Visitors may start at any of the schools and visit as many as they wish at their own pace. Maps and information on the schools will be available at each site in hard copy and with QR code.

This is a unique opportunity to explore each of the schools, some of which are seldom open, at your own pace all in one day. Due to the diligent work of several historic societies all of these buildings have been carefully restored and display many period artifacts including vintage desks,  class attendance list and photographs  from bygone eras, as well as original architectural details.
These edifices remain as testament to the importance our ancestors placed on the need for education.   Historic interpreters will be on hand to share how each school played a  part in the story of the development of education in our area .
